THE OFFSHORE PETROLEUM PRODUCTION AND PIPE-LINES (ASSESSMENT OF ENVIRONMENTAL EFFECTS) REGULATIONS 1999
PUBLICATION OF DECISIONS

Pursuant to regulation 6(1), 6(2) and 6(6) of the above Regulations, the Secretary of State for Trade and Industry hereby gives notice that, in the period from 1st February 2003 to 28th February 2003, she gave a direction, in respect of 16 relevant projects, that the application for consent for those projects need not be accompanied by an environmental statement. The projects were as follows:
